    Unknown token found in new mexico

    this past weekend. One side reads Liggett buffet all? day The other side reads good for two and a half cents at the bar. Alumium composition. There was a Liggett in Bisbee Az. in the early 1900's but none of his tokens looked like this one.

    Any help would be greatly appreciated with this MAVERICK. Thanks Kidcentavo
